#19aa48 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#19aa48 is composed of 9.8% red, 66.7%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.6% yellow and 33.3% black. It has a hue angle of 139.4 degrees, a saturation of 74.4% and a lightness of 38.2%. #19aa48 color hex could be obtained by blending #32ff90 with #005500.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

Shades and Tints of #19aa48

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021007 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#19aa48

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d6760 is the less saturated color, while #02c140 is the most saturated one.
